Analysis of Hill of My Life
why is it that whenever i reach the top
i still manage to fall?
i try my best to get where i want
yet get nowhere at all
everything goes great, nothing goes wrong
but once i reach the peak,
my happiness is gone.
so back up the hill i must crawl.
slowly reaching the top once again
only to get there and fall.
